Foundation Stabilizing in Queenstown, MD
Foundation stabilizing services involve specialized techniques to reinforce and support the structural integrity of a property’s foundation. These services are commonly requested for projects such as addressing uneven or cracked floors, bowing walls, or shifting slabs caused by soil movement, settling, or moisture changes. Property owners typically seek foundation stabilization to prevent further damage, improve safety, and protect the value of their home. Before requesting this service, it’s useful to understand the signs of foundation issues, the extent of any existing damage, and the specific conditions of the soil and environment around the property.
The scope of foundation stabilizing projects can vary from underpinning and piering to wall braces and soil stabilization methods. Homeowners often want to know about the types of solutions available, how they address specific problems, and what impact the work may have on their property. Clarifying the history of foundation movement, understanding the underlying causes, and assessing the severity of the issue are important steps to determine the most appropriate stabilization approach. Proper evaluation helps ensure that the selected method effectively restores stability and long-term durability.

Foundation Stabilizing Questions
What signs indicate foundation issues? Vis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that stick may suggest foundation problems.
How does foundation stabilizing work? It involves reinforcing the foundation with methods like underpinning or piers to improve stability and prevent further settlement.
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? Small cracks are common, but if they widen or are accompanied by other symptoms, professional assessment is recommended.
What types of properties can benefit from foundation stabilizing? Both residential and commercial properties experiencing uneven settling or structural movement can benefit from stabilization services.
